Bundaberg North State High School is seeking an experienced Industrial Design and Technologies teacher to join our team. Our school of 700 students is committed to preparing young people for future pathways through hands-on learning, industry engagement, and strong vocational opportunities across Design, Engineering, Construction, and Furnishings.
The ITD faculty at Bundaberg North State High School delivers hands-on learning in well-equipped workshops across Years 7-12, providing strong industry-linked training.
The role includes maintaining Workplace Health and Safety documentation and procedures, with applicants expected to demonstrate relevant experience.
